begin process at 2010 03 21 13:49:18
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Flash / Flash MX

 > 

Scripts

 > 

ActionScript

 > 

suprimer hors de la zone


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

suprimer hors de la zone

jeudi 22 novembre 2007 à 19:19:11 | suprimer hors de la zone

Miss1

Bonjour , j'ai deux probleme:
- 1) je voudrais que mes balles démarre en haut de ma zone qui est de 800 sur 450 et se n'est pas le cas . Comment faire?
-2) je voudrais que les balle ce supprime dès quelles ont passé la zone. Car si j'attend un moment mon anim va bugger.  On m'a conseillé un tableau mais je suis pas tres doué avec ca?

Serait-il possible de répondre rapidement à ses questions?. Merci

var profondeur:Number = 1;

this.creerNouvelleBalle = function (){
 this.attachMovie("clip_balle", "clip_balle"+profondeur, profondeur, {_x:random(800), _y:random(450)});
 profondeur++;
}

setInterval(this,"creerNouvelleBalle",500);

  Miss1

jeudi 22 novembre 2007 à 21:20:11 | Re : suprimer hors de la zone

Ariranha

Pour délimiter une zone tu n'as qu'a utiliser les masques..........
vendredi 23 novembre 2007 à 09:04:37 | Re : suprimer hors de la zone

goldenboy68

Qu'est-ce qu'un tableau vient voir là-dedans ?

Tu ajoutes des clips sur la scène, à un moment ça va ramer car il y en aura trop, le truc, c'est de détecter quand un clip sera inutile et à ce moment là, tu le supprimes avec removeMovieClip().

@+! Samy
vendredi 23 novembre 2007 à 20:49:55 | Re : suprimer hors de la zone

Miss1

Je n'ai jamais entendu parler de masque.

Donc dans ma fonction je dois faire un test qui dit des que la fleche qui la zone alors la supprimer c'est bien sa?

 Miss1

vendredi 23 novembre 2007 à 20:50:52 | Re : suprimer hors de la zone

Miss1

en faite j'utilise une classe pour mes balless

 Miss1

vendredi 23 novembre 2007 à 21:09:58 | Re : suprimer hors de la zone

goldenboy68

tu connais pas les masques et t'utilises des Classes ? Sinon pour la fonction:

_root.onEnterFrame=function(){
   if(this._xmouse > ...|| this._xmouse <... || this._ymouse > ... || this._ymouse < ...){
      //tu supprimes...
   }
}

c'est un exemple, pas forcément la meilleure solution par contre, la meilleure est un peu compliquée à expliquer (suppression du clip avec un appel interne...j'me comprends mais ça doit pas être très clair, dsl peux pas faire mieux)

@+! Samy
vendredi 23 novembre 2007 à 22:13:12 | Re : suprimer hors de la zone

Miss1

dans cette fonction je dois faire appelle à la balle pour cela, es-ce-que je dois utilisé mon clip ou crée une autre variable? désoler de posé autant de question (peut etre stupide).


 Miss1

vendredi 23 novembre 2007 à 22:33:08 | Re : suprimer hors de la zone

goldenboy68

j'ai pas bien compris ce qui se passe sur ton anim et ce que tu veux faire exactement. A priori, pas besoin d'autre variable.
vendredi 23 novembre 2007 à 22:56:27 | Re : suprimer hors de la zone

Miss1

Sujet:
En faite je dois crée un mini jeux avec un bohomme bougeant dans une zone bien limité qui doit d'eviter les balles qui lui tombent dessus. Si il se fait toucher alors il meurt ( retour au debut du jeux) sinon il a gagner (affichage d'un texte).

PB:
L'un de mes problemes c'est que la balle ne s'efface pas quand elle quitte la zone.

J'espere avoir été assez precise.

 Miss1

samedi 24 novembre 2007 à 14:01:04 | Re : suprimer hors de la zone

goldenboy68

rajoute un p'tit code dans ton clip balle :

this.onEnterFrame=function(){
   // code pour le déplacement
   if(this._y < limite de visibilité){
      delete this.onEnterFrame;
      this.removeMovieClip();
   }
}

@+! Samy


Cette discussion est classée dans : zone, balle, suprimer, profondeur, creernouvelleballe


Répondre à ce message

Sujets en rapport avec ce message

Empécher les tricheries ? [ par Niaki ] Je réalise des jeux en flash, masi j'ai un petit problème lolEn gros mon dernier jeux en cours pour expliquer le principe vite fait, ya une balle qui probleme de zone [ par Miss1 ] Bonjour , je vous explique mon probleme j'ai crée une classe Balle class Balle extends MovieClip{  // vy : vitesse pas de collision [ par Miss1 ] //création de ballevar profondeur:Number = 1;var tabBalle:Array = new Array(); this.creerNouvelleBalle = function (){ tabBalle.push(this.attachMovie probleme de suppression [ par Miss1 ] Des que le bohomme est touché il passe à l'image suivante le probleme c'est que les balles continue de tombé. comment faire pour les supprimer ? .//cr Une zone de texte qui marche, l'autre pas , pourquoi ? [ par den11 ] Bonjour! Quelqu'un peut-il m'expliquer le problème suivant: j'ai un fla avec en deuxieme image deux zones de texte de saisie: http://djaly.free.fr/j Limite de déplacement [ par Quarions ] Bonjour, Je désir faire défiller du teste, en déplacent la zone de texte en drag and drop, cependant il faudrait empecher la zone de se déplacer sur menu slide pb de zone [ par jarlaath ] Bonjour,j'ai un petit souci et je me demandais si vous pouviez m'aider...J'ai un menu en slide avec le code ci-dessous difference=_mouse-arrow._x;ar Pb formulaire [ par kinouchat ] Bonsoir à tous :)Voilà en fait j'ai un pb avec un iste que je suis en train de faire, j'ai inséré une zone de texte que j'ai féfinie comme "input text Executer un programme a partir de flash [ par handoura02 ] salut a tousj'ai une probleme qui consiste a executer un programme pascal a partir de flashc à d : je creer une document flash qui comporte-une zone d flash et langage pascal [ par handoura02 ] salut a tousj'ai une probleme qui consiste a executer un programme pascal a partir de flashc à d : je creer une document flash qui comporte-une zone d


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Mars 2010
LMMJVSD
1234567
891011121314
15161718192021
22232425262728
293031    

Consulter la suite du CalendriCode

Photothèque

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,406 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ales